Understanding the Heater Core in the 2019 Subaru Outback

The 2019 Subaru Outback definitely comes fitted with a heater core as part of its climate control system. The heater core is a crucial component when it comes to keeping the cabin warm and comfortable during those chilly mornings or cold winter drives across Australia. So, what exactly is a heater core, why is it important, and how should owners of a 2019 Subaru Outback approach its maintenance and possible replacement? Let's dive into it.

A heater core might sound simple, but it's essentially a small radiator located inside the dashboard of the car. Its main job is to provide warm air to the vehicle's interior by using the engine's hot coolant. When the engine runs, the coolant heats up as it circulates through the engine block to keep it from overheating. Some of that hot coolant is diverted to the heater core, where the heat is transferred to the air that the vehicle fans blow into the cabin. This means the heater core is super important whenever you need the heater working, making it essential for comfort and even safety during colder drives.

The design and position of the heater core in the 2019 Subaru Outback are done neatly under the dash panel, tucked away but easy enough for a qualified technician to access for repairs or replacements. Its construction typically includes small tubes and cooling fins that maximise heat transfer, ensuring the cabin gets a steady flow of warm air quickly.

Maintenance of the heater core in a Subaru Outback is a bit of a quiet task because it generally runs trouble-free for many years. However, regular servicing of the vehicle's cooling system inevitably involves making sure the heater core is in good nick. For instance, flushing the engine coolant as per Subaru's recommended schedule not only keeps the engine running optimally but also prevents corrosion or clogging of the heater core. Fresh coolant means the heater core operates efficiently without the risk of blockages or leaks.

Unfortunately, heater cores can develop issues over time even with proper care. Common symptoms include the heater blowing cold air when it should be warm, a sweet smell inside the car (which can indicate coolant leaking into the cabin), foggy windows caused by moisture from a leak, or even coolant puddles under the car. These signs usually hint that the heater core is leaking or blocked and needs attention.

Replacing a heater core in the 2019 Subaru Outback isn't necessarily a weekend DIY job. Due to its location within the dashboard, it requires some patience and a fair bit of dismantling of the dash components. Experienced mechanics will remove panels carefully to avoid damage, replace the heater core, and then reassemble the dash, ensuring everything is sealed correctly and working as it should. It's worth noting that this repair can take several hours and is more costly than regular servicing jobs, so prevention is definitely better than cure here.

Besides mechanical repair, good maintenance tips to keep the heater core in good shape include regularly changing the cabin air filter. Even though it's not part of the heater core itself, a clean filter helps airflow and reduces strain on the whole HVAC system. Also, using the Subaru recommended engine coolant and sticking to coolant change intervals help prevent internal corrosion, which is often the main cause of heater core failure.
